A system and method of generating targeted position estimation of a remote target through a set of networked observers. The system has a global positioning system (“GPS”) receiver for deriving a first observer's current location, a range finder for deriving elevation, range and azimuth information with respect to the target, an estimation engine for generating target data based on the derived information, a data receiver or a radio for receiving other target data from other observers and forwarding the other target data to the estimation engine. Finally the estimation engine correlates and combines all received target data to derive a final target solution.
